From 4b341b43e048293d086b9b0a9fb19d200eeb0030 Mon Sep 17 00:00:00 2001 From: garrettmills Date: Sat, 5 Sep 2020 10:12:33 -0500 Subject: [PATCH] Resolve existing scaffolding for env function --- lib/src/unit/Scaffolding.ts | 5 +++-- 1 file changed, 3 insertions(+), 2 deletions(-) diff --git a/lib/src/unit/Scaffolding.ts b/lib/src/unit/Scaffolding.ts index c38ad3f..aad45f5 100644 --- a/lib/src/unit/Scaffolding.ts +++ b/lib/src/unit/Scaffolding.ts @@ -4,7 +4,7 @@ import { Logging } from '../service/logging/Logging.ts' import StandardLogger from '../service/logging/StandardLogger.ts' import { isLoggingLevel } from '../service/logging/types.ts' import Utility from '../service/utility/Utility.ts' -import { make } from '../../../di/src/global.ts' +import {container, make} from '../../../di/src/global.ts' import 'https://deno.land/x/dotenv/load.ts' import { Container } from '../../../di/src/Container.ts' import { Inject } from '../../../di/src/decorator/Injection.ts' @@ -18,7 +18,8 @@ import { path } from '../external/std.ts' * @return any */ const env = (name: string, fallback?: any) => { - const scaffolding = make(Scaffolding) + // const scaffolding = make(Scaffolding) + const scaffolding = container.get_existing_instance(Scaffolding) return scaffolding.env(name) ?? fallback }